We work on a large variety of clients largely within the SME space. In the role, you will:

  • Manage your own portfolio of clients, and discuss business issues with them regularly
  • Help win and on-board new clients, ensuring their requirements are delivered
  • Manage quality and risk with your own clients, but also assist, design and develop with processes and procedures across the department working with the wider management team
  • Confidently acts as a major point of contact within the firm for the client together with the partner. Including anticipating clients’ needs and requests, keeping clients informed of progress in all aspects of the service provided and maintaining regular contact with the client
  • Be aware of wider business issues, and engage in discussion with clients to help challenge their plans and identify practical solutions to assist them.
  • Review monthly and annual financial information, ensuring accuracy and also delivering insights to help business owners make decisions
  • Review statutory accounts and disclosures under UK GAAP and other relevant accounting frameworks.
  • Uses knowledge and understanding of the client, business drivers, and technology to design custom or complex KPI dashboards.
  • Collaborate with clients and targets to craft compelling and integrated solutions- connecting our services to their needs, and communicating proposals to clients in a way that is easy to understand and identifies the values the client will be receiving.
  • Periodically review solutions for clients to determine if they are still appropriate for the current state of their business including actively engaging to explore how our ecosystem of cloud accounting software and add-ons can add value to them as well as improve our efficiencies. 
  • Have good awareness of the services offered by other departments in the firm and continually look for cross selling opportunities
  • Help clients with technical queries, liaising with other internal teams, including VAT, corporate tax and other advisory teams.
  • Have knowledge and ability to use various accounting software packages including Xero.
  • Have knowledge of various accounting apps designed to simplify processes and deliver insight.
  • Play a key role in supporting partners in all group sales and marketing activity, including leading client pitch teams, development of new business relationships, attendance at group networking, and other marketing events as appropriate
  • People management responsibilities covering resource planning and allocation, performance management, training and recommendations for promotion. Act as a mentor to junior managers and provide coaching with a view to assisting them to achieve their personal career goals.
  • Review the work of junior staff, and complete monthly reviews to ensure accurate financial information.
  • Conduct rigorous project management and financial management on all projects, completing projects within agreed timescales and raising issues with the partner or client, as appropriate, in a timely manner. Managing recoveries and billings on portfolio
  • Ensure that the firm’s risk management and quality control procedures are adhered to at all times.

We’ll help you succeed

When you join us, we’ll make your growth our priority. If you can demonstrate the following skills, we can help you go far. We’re looking for someone with:

  • Qualified accountant (ACA, ACCA or equivalent) or equivalent experience
  • Strong financial reporting knowledge
  • In depth knowledge of financial reporting and accounting functions
  • Relevant experience of managing a team of staff is essential 
  • Broad taxation knowledge complimented by commercial background is essential
  • Excellent understanding of ecosystem of cloud accounting software and ad-ons and can articulate the purpose and value of appropriate systems to clients
  • Understands the rules and regulations of doing business in the UK
  • Good understanding of business controls and month/year end controls
  • Excellent working knowledge of outsourcing and bookkeeping on a monthly basis.
  • Working knowledge of risk management processes within an accounting firm
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ft packages including Word, Excel and PowerPoint
  • Competent in the use of Caseware or other relevant accounts production software
